A man has pleaded guilty to the murder of Finbar Dennehy who was found dead in his apartment in Clontarf in Dublin last year.

At the Central Criminal Court 42-year-old Michael Downes, of no fixed abode, pleaded guilty to the murder of 50-year-old Mr Dennehy some time between 24 September and 26 September last year.

Mr Dennehy, a retired business executive, died from a single stab wound.
